The Reality of UKGC Restrictions in 2026

You need to know the rules. The UKGC has cracked down hard. You cannot spin faster than 2.5 seconds per spin. You cannot use autoplay. There are no turbo spins. This is a good thing. It stops you from burning through your bankroll in 5 minutes. But it also means the “grind” is slower. You have to be patient.

Another rule: Deposit limits. Most UKGC casinos force you to set a deposit limit before you play. I set mine to £100 a day. That is enough for a few sessions. If I hit a win, I stop. The responsible gambling tools are actually good here. I use the “time out” feature after a big win to stop myself from chasing the next one.
